5 kgs of gold was recovered from the Innova through which the smugglers have been travelling

A person was shot after gold smugglers opened hearth at Directorate of Income Intelligence (DRI) officers close to Rajasthan’s Jodhpur as we speak, officers mentioned in an announcement.

Sumer Sen, a contractual employee with GST formation, was shot close to his liver and is now steady.

The incident occurred in Belara, close to Jodhpur, when a DRI workforce stopped a automobile at round 6am. When the three occupants of the automobile have been requested to get out of the car, one in all them began firing with a country-made pistol. The officers dodged the bullets however Mr Sen, who was with the workforce, acquired injured within the firing.

An area police workforce arrived after a name for backup and arrested the smugglers. The officers had earlier taken away the important thing of the automobile, leaving the smugglers locked within the car.

Three accused, all residents of Jodhpur, have been arrested and round 5kg gold was recovered from the automobile, a DRI assertion mentioned.

The workforce had acted upon particular intelligence about gold being smuggled from state capital Jaipur to Jodhpur and was protecting surveillance.

Jodhpur Commissioner Atul Gupta has been instructed to supply all help to the sufferer and his household, the assertion mentioned.

Earlier this month, two DRI officers have been injured in a dramatic automobile chase behind gold smugglers in Kerala’s Kozhikode after which three accused have been arrested.
